Today on the humanAI Daily Pulse, Nvidia braces for a $5.5 billion blow from new U.S. export rules, while OpenAI shifts its focus toward existential AI risks like model evasion and self-replication. Claude, Anthropic’s assistant, is getting smarter and more talkative with new voice and workspace features. Also: Meta faces privacy backlash, and we break down what it all means for your tech, job, and life.
